Transaction a39ab20518024b77959371a8c9ed08f96e03e90c67b1bf44808871de7af240f4
1 Input
1 Output
-
a39ab20518024b77959371a8c9ed08f96e03e90c67b1bf44808871de7af240f4:0
- value
- 150500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 109b0dfb4ef22ac2c6ac749091ca96c3d387208c OP_EQUAL
- address
- 33CpUzktzSu6YyCEWTdKdrSYCBeF6KWKD7